30 มิถุนายน 2552

สรุปเรื่อง Array and Record(ครั้งที่2)

อะเรย์ ประกอบไปด้วยสมาชิกที่มีจำนวนคงที่ มีรูปแบบข้อมูลเป็นแบบเดียวกัน
สมาชิกแต่ละตัวใช้เนื้อที่จัดเก็บที่มีขนาดเท่ากัน เรียงต่อเนื่องในหน่วยความจำหลัก จะพิจารณาตามเภทของอะเรย์ในมิติต่างๆ ดังนี้

- อะเรย์ 1 มิติ
อะเรย์ 1 มิติ หมายถึง คอมพิวเตอร์จะจองเนื้อที่ในหน่วยความจำ
สำหรับตัวแปรใดตัวแปรหนึ่ง โดยหน่วย ความจำจะเตรียมเนื้อที่ให้ 1byte สำหรับ 1 ชื่อตัวแปร
รูปแบบอะเรย์ 1 มิติ
data-type array-name[expression]
data-type คือ ประเภทของข้อมูลอะเรย์ เช่น int char float
array-name คือ ชื่อของอะเรย์
expression คือ นิพจน์จำนวนเต็มซึ่งระบุจำนวน
สมาชิกของอะเรย์
ตัวอย่าง char a[4]; int num[10];

- อะเรย์ 2 มิติ
อะเรย์ 2 มิติ หมายถึง คอมพิวเตอร์จะจองเนื้อที่ในหน่วยความจำหลายที่ สำหรับตัวแปรใดตัวแปรหนึ่ง

29 มิถุนายน 2552

สรุปเรื่องโครงสร้างข้อมูล(ครั้งที่ 1)

เรื่องโครงสร้างข้อมูล
1.ความหมายของ โครงสร้างข้อมูล
2. ประเภทของโครงสร้างข้อมูล
2.1 โครงสร้างข้อมูลทางกายภาพ เป็นโครงสร้างข้อมูลที่ใช้โดยทั่วไปในภาษาคอมพิวเตอร์ คือ
2.2 โครงสร้างข้อมูลทางตรรกะ
3. การแทนที่ข้อมูลในหน่วยความจำหลัก
3.1 การแทนที่ข้อมูลแบบสแตติก เป็นการแทนที่ข้อมูลที่มีการจองเนื้อที่แบบคงที่แน่นอน
3.2 การแทนที่ข้อมูลแบบไดนามิก เป็นการแทนที่ข้อมูลที่ไม่ต้องจองเนื้อที่ ขอนาดของเนื้อที่ยืดหยุ่นได้ตามความต้องการของผู้ใช้
4. ขั้นตอนวิธี (Algorthm)
เป็นวิธีการแก้ปัญหาต่างๆ อย่างมีระบบมีลำดับขั้นตอนตั้งแต่ต้นจนกระทั่งได้ผลลัพธ์ สามารถเขียนได้หลายแบบ การเลือกใช้ต้องเลือกใช้ขั้นตอนวิธีที่เหมาะสม กระชับและรัดกุม

26 มิถุนายน 2552

DTS-02/23/06/2552

#include < stdio.h >
#include < string.h >
void main()
{
struct stringed_musical_instruments{
char name[60];
char brand[50];
char colour[20];
char kind [20];
int price;
int day;
char month[20];
int year;
};
struct stringed_musical_instruments quitar;
strcpy(quitar.name,"quitar");
strcpy(quitar.brand,"YAMAHA");
strcpy(quitar.colour,"Black");
strcpy(quitar.kind,"electricity");
quitar.price=4500;
quitar.day=25;
strcpy(quitar.month,"January");
quitar.year=2009;
printf("********quitar********\n\n");
printf("Name:%s\n",quitar.name);
printf("Brand:%s\n",quitar.brand);
printf("Colour:%s\n",quitar.colour);
printf("Kind:%s\n",quitar.kind);
printf("Price:%d\n",quitar.price);
printf("Date buy is: %d %s %d\n",quitar.day,quitar.month,quitar.year);
}

สิ่งที่ฉันปรารถนา

22 มิถุนายน 2552

ประวัติ




ชื่อ นางสาวเอื้อมพร นพพากูล ชื่อเล่น อ้อม
รหัส50132792055
Miss. Auemporn Nopphagool
หลักสูตร การบริหารธุรกิจ (คอมพิวเตอร์ธุรกิจ) คณะวิทยาการจัดการ
มหาวิทยาลัยราชภัฏสวนดุสิต
e-mail: u50132792055@gmail.com